Pop-up intentionally exits
Exit intent pop-ups appear when a visitor is about to leave your website. Exit intent technology tracks a website visitor's mouse movement and launches a pop-up when the visitor is about to leave your website without taking any action.
Such pop-ups are typically used to collect consumer contact information (such as email address and name) or offer discounts or freebies in exchange for registration or subscription.
Seasonal pop-ups
Using seasonal pop-ups, such as Black Friday pop-ups, is a great way to attract customers during the holidays. These pop-ups can include timers, flash sales, or special offers for customers who subscribe or purchase during the holiday season.

Countdown Popup
Countdown popups are used to increase website traffic by showing users the remaining time they have before a deal ends. These can include discounts, limited-time offers, special sales, or ads for special products.
Video pop-up
If you enjoy funny or hilarious videos on popular social media platforms, you should consider creating a popup video . It is perfect for creating high-quality and engaging popups that will keep your website visitors longer.
They offer an effective way to build brand awareness and showcase what your business is all about in a matter of seconds. These types of pop-ups can feature product demos, introductory videos, or influencer-sponsored campaigns that you might run for your services.
Gamified pop-ups
Gamified popups are interactive windows compared to static popups. They come in all shapes and sizes, but one thing they have in common is that they use game-like features to engage visitors.
Some examples include quiz pop-ups that ask questions, spin the wheel pop-ups that offer prizes, and leaderboard pop-ups that let people compete against each other. All of these types of pop-ups help create an engaging experience for visitors and can encourage them to take action.
Most e-commerce websites use gamified pop-ups during holidays like Christmas or Thanksgiving.
